Para el Mundo (PaM) Peru

PaM Peru is a nationally registered (RUC #20509843385) Peruvian charitable community development organization which forms, with its sister organization PaM Canada, the international NGO Para el Mundo (PaM).

PaM works with the small community of Máncora, Peru, to create sustainable, locally-run initiatives in the areas of community health, social services and education.

PaM Peru was founded by Cecilia Barreto and Frank Anastasi in 2002. After extensive travel and research though Peru, the American-Peruvian couple recognized that Máncora was a vibrant and promising community without sufficient educational and community services.

Since 2002, PaM Peru has been working with community members in Máncora to address the town's most pressing challenges: poverty, lack of opportunity for women, lack of accessible health care, an absence of social services, water shortages, and the effects of a the collapsing fishing industry.

In practice, this means:

• facilitating connections between diverse groups within the community,
• promoting sustainable, locally-managed economic initiatives, and
• improving citizens' access to healthcare, education, and social services.

PaM Peru focuses on addressing the needs of those most under-supported and marginalized members of the community: women, children, the peasant/working classes, the elderly, and the poor.

PaM Peru - Achievement Highlights

◦ PaM Peru has created a community centre to house various community programs. Community Centre projects and groups have included:

  • Small business support and resource services for women
  • Pay-what-you-can and Scholarship-based English classes/study groups
  • Women's support group/club
  • Young women's support group/club
  • Self-defense and Self-Esteem course for young women
  • Sports & Games club for children

◦ In 2004/2005, Para el Mundo, in partnership with the Peruvian Red Cross, Máncora Branch, have worked together to open the town's first public access Community Medical Clinic.

◦ PaM hosts an international volunteer program. The medical program aims to increase local capacity for primary care through training and clinical support, while implementing preventive and educational programs. The educational program is working with Alberto Pallete I.E. high school in the areas of sexual health and english teacher training, as well as math and first aid with students.

Para el Mundo (PaM) Canada



PaM Canada is a nationally registered (BN #83706-1548-RR0001) Canadian charitable international development organization which forms, with its sister organization PaM Peru, the international NGO Para el Mundo (PaM).

PaM works with the small community of Máncora, Peru, to create sustainable, locally-run initiatives in the areas of community health, social services and education.

PaM Canada was created in the fall of 2004, following a volunteer work-placement with PaM Peru that Lucy Gallo and Danielle Lafond completed as part of their Social Work degrees at Ryerson University.

In June of 2004, Lucy and Danielle volunteered with PaM Peru programs, teaching english and facilitating support groups for women and children. They also conducted a community needs assessment, which involved conducting research and designing a community survey, focusing on the history and present state of socio-economic conditions, and priorities for needed community services and infrastructure. During this period, they also managed to raise a total of $500 USD in donations.

Following their return, PaM Canada convened a Board of Directors, from diverse disciplines ranging from the medical, social work and international development fields, informed by a Board of Advisors in key areas of expertise. We were registered as a not-for-profit corporation in May of 2005, and since then have been engaged in ongoing work to raise funds, procure and ship donations, as well as to maintain an international volunteer program. In July of 2006, PaM Canada was awarded Charitable status by the Canada Revenue Agency (CRA).

PaM Canada has been established to provide fundraising, to organize donations of supplies & equipment, and to create an international volunteer program, whose purpose will be to support sustainable community development projects in 'developing' nations such as Peru.

Initially our work will be in conjunction with PaM Peru, and will entail the creation of a community medicine program, the expansion of their community centre and the development of social services programs. In the longer term, we hope to begin researching and developing programs in areas such as civic infrastructure, community education and economic support.

PaM Canada - Achievement Highlights

PaM Canada's achievements to date include the following highlights:

  • In 2004/2005, Para el Mundo, in partnership with the Peruvian Red Cross, Máncora Branch, worked together to open the town's first public access Community Medical Clinic.

    Fundraising:

  • To date, PaM Canada has raised a total of more than $9,300 USD in direct aid for community projects in Mancora.
  • PaM Canada organized fundraiser dinner events in Toronto, most recently on April 2nd and August 3rd, 2006, featuring world famous percussion group Samba Squad at the Rivoli club, which together raised over $3,700 CAN in donationes, ticket & merchandise sales.

    Donations of supplies & equipment:

  • Donations PaM Canada has brought to Máncora community programs include medical supplies and equipment, computers and networking equipment, arts & recreation supplies.
  • On Sunday, July 18th, 2005, with the help of volunteers from Toronto EMS, a Firefighter from the GTAA and friends & family, we loaded and shipped out a container filled with more than $50,000 in donated medical supplies and equipment, which finally arrived in Máncora in November, 2005.

    Volunteer Program:

    PaM hosts an international volunteer program. The medical program aims to increase local capacity for primary care through training and clinical support, while implementing preventive and educational programs. The educational program is working with Alberto Pallete I.E. high school in the areas of sexual health and english teacher training, as well as math and first aid with students.

  • PaM medical volunteers have included doctors, nurses, paramedics, medical students, health specialists and sexual health educators, and have engaged in work in many areas of community medicine, from emergency care, primary & clinical care, to patient education and public health & remote village campaigns.
  • PaM educational volunteers have taught sexual health and HIV/AIDS prevention programs to 1,400 students, teachers and parents.
  • PaM educational volunteers have enacted a program to increase the capacity of english teaching to children, and worked in classrooms teaching ESL and math.
